Exploring the Differences: A Comprehensive Guide to Men’s and Women’s Mountain Bikes
The main difference between a men’s and women’s mountain bike is their frame geometry. Women’s bikes tend to have a shorter top tube, shorter reach, narrower handlebars, and a shorter stem to accommodate a smaller body frame. Additionally, women’s mountain bikes might have a women-specific saddle, which is wider in the rear to support the female anatomy. However, the differences do not affect the performance of the bike.
